Senior / Principal Engineer - HV Distribution

Manchester

BakerHicks has experienced significant growth within the Transmission & Distribution sector over the last decade, securing and delivering major infrastructure projects across the UK.

As our project portfolio continues to expand, we're looking for a Senior / Principal Electrical Engineer - HV Distribution to join our growing team.

We're particularly interested in professionals with HV distribution design experience up to 33kV, however we're also keen to speak with talented Electrical Engineers from a Building Services background who have strong LV/MV design experience and are looking to transition into the energy sector.

This could be an excellent opportunity for engineers looking to apply their existing technical expertise to a rapidly growing market, while gaining exposure to some of the UK's most critical energy infrastructure projects.

In this role, you'll:

  • Lead the design and delivery of HV distribution projects up to 33kV
  • Produce designs, calculations, reports and technical specifications
  • Carry out network studies including load flow, fault level and protection analysis
  • Mentor junior engineers and support the development of the wider team
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ams across major infrastructure projects
  • Support bids, proposals and technical client engagement activities

 

About You

  • Holds a Minimum of HNC in Electrical Engineering with HV/Power background (MEng/MSc preferred).
  • Working toward Chartered Engineer (CEng) status is beneficial but not essential
  • Strong experience in HV distribution design (Up to 33kV).
  • Proficient in technical report writing, specification and drawing production.
  • Familiarity with AutoCAD, Revit, and other CAD tools.
  • Familiarity with client specifications (e.g. MOD, SSEN, UKPN).
  • Excellent communication, leadership, and team collaboration skills.
